Celebrating the “Double Anniversaries” and the 40th Anniversary of Guangdong-Macau Interconnection, “CEM New Year’s Eve Run” Attracts Over a Thousand Enthusiastic Participants

Macau, 31 December 2024

To celebrate the 75th Anniversary of the Founding of the People’s Republic of China, the 25th Anniversary of the Establishment of the Macau SAR, and the 40th Anniversary of the Guangdong-Macau Interconnection, the “2024 Fourth Round of the Macau Long-Distance Running League: CEM New Year’s Eve Run” was successfully held today (31 December) at the Coloane Power Station. The event was co-organized by Companhia de Electricidade de Macau - CEM, S.A. (CEM) and General Association of Athletics of Macau, with support from the Sports Bureau of the Macau SAR Government and the General Volunteers Association of Macao. Over a thousand runners participated in the event, celebrating these three significant milestones while enjoying the fun of long-distance running, adding special meaning to New Year’s Eve.

The first-ever “CEM New Year’s Eve Run” organized by CEM featured multiple categories. The courses were approximately 8.7 kilometers for the Male and Female Youth, Open, Senior, Master, and Invited categories, and approximately 5 kilometers for the Male and Female Junior categories. To make the event more enjoyable, CEM introduced the “Most Creative Costume Award,” which included a Grand Prize of MOP3,000 in cash and ten Excellence Awards of MOP500 supermarket gift vouchers. Some participants dressed up elaborately with creative and energetic costumes, bringing a unique experience to the New Year’s Eve Run. CEM also prepared exhibition boards and a photo zone at the Coloane Power Station to commemorate the 40th Anniversary of the Guangdong-Macau interconnection, allowing the public to enjoy sports while deepening their understanding of CEM and the Guangdong-Macau interconnection.
